Open Access Policy

Digital Medievalist provides immediate access to its content on the principle that making research freely available to the public supports a greater global knowledge exchange. Authors of published articles remain the copyright holders and grant third parties the right to use, reproduce, and share the article according to a Creative Commons license agreement. 

One of the benefits of platinum open-access publishing lies in others being able to reuse material. We believe that the greatest societal good is possible when people are free to re-distribute scholarship and to create derivative works. This is why we use the CC BY 4.0 license, under which others may re-use your work on condition that they cite you.  

If a more restrictive license is required (for example, if you are reproducing third-party material that cannot be reproduced under more open licenses), please make this request upon submission in the ‘Comment to the Editor’ field.
